Soldier Dies in Accidental Grenade Explosion in Yobe

 

By: Zagazola Makama 

 

A soldier attached to Forward Operating Base (FOB) Aulari under 202 Battalion has died following an accidental grenade explosion in Yobe State.

 

Military sources said the incident occurred at about 6:24 a.m. on May 26.

 

According to the sources, the soldier was handling an FN rifle loaded with a 96 Energa grenade when the explosive detonated unexpectedly.

 

The explosion reportedly affected the soldier’s face and left wrist, resulting in fatal injuries.

 

The sources noted that preliminary observations indicated that the weapon was not fired and that the safety catch remained engaged at the time of the incident.

 

They added that the upper part of the grenade exploded while the rear section remained attached to the muzzle of the rifle.

 

The corpse of the deceased soldier was evacuated to the 7 Division Medical Services and Hospital for further action.
